Nutritional Information
Ingredients
New: Beef, Ground Wheat, Meat and Bone Meal, Whole Grain Corn, Brewers Rice, Chicken By-Product Meal, Soybean Meal, Animal Fat (preserved with BHA & Citric Acid), Corn Gluten Meal, Natural Flavor, Dried Plain Beet Pulp, Water, Chicken Meal, Glycerin, Salt, Sugar, Potassium Sorbate (preservative), Phosphoric Acid, Potassium Chloride, Natural Porterhouse Flavor, Choline Chloride, Dried Peas, Calcium Carbonate, DL-Methionine, Vitamin E Supplement, Zinc Sulfate, Dried Carrots, Yellow 6, L-Tryptophan, Red 40, Yellow 5, Blue 2, Niacin Supplement, D-Calcium Pantothenate, Copper Sulfate, Sodium Selenite, Potassium Iodide, Vitamin A Supplement, Riboflavin Supplement (Vitamin B2), Vitamin B12 Supplement, Thiamine Mononitrate (Vitamin B1), Vitamin D3 Supplement,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(Vitamin B6), Folic Acid.
Original: Beef, Ground Yellow Corn, Chicken By-Product Meal, Ground Wheat, Brewers Rice, Meat & Bone Meal, Corn Gluten Meal, Soybean Meal, Animal Fat (Preserved with BHA & Citric Acid), Natural Flavor, Dried Beet Pulp, Chicken Meal, Dried Beet Pulp, Glycerin, Salt, Water, Sugar, Potassium Chloride, Potassium Sorbate (a preservative), Phosphoric Acid, Fish Oil (stabilized with Mixed Tocopherols), Choline Chloride, Natural Porterhouse Steak Flavor, Dried Peas, Vitamin E Supplement, Monocalcium Phosphate, Zinc Sulfate, Niacin, Dried Carrots, Blue 2, Red 40, Yellow 5, Yellow 6, d-Calcium Pantothenate, Copper Sulfate, DL-Methionine, Riboflavin Supplement, Sodium Selenite,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ride, Potassium Iodide, Vitamin A Supplement, L-Tryptophan. Thiamine Mononitrate, Folic Acid, Biotin, Vitamin D3 Supplement, Vitamin B12 Supplement.
Caloric Content
New: 3,462 kcal/kg, 350 kcal/cup
Original: 3,518 kcal/kg, 358 kcal/cup
Guaranteed Analysis
| Crude Protein | 26.0% min |
|---|---|
| Crude Fat | 12.5% min |
| Crude Fiber | 4.5% max |
| Moisture | 12.0% max |
Feeding Instructions
| Weight of Adult Dog | Feeding, Cesar Dry Only | Feeding, Cesar Dry + Cesar Home Delights |
|---|---|---|
| 5 lbs | 1/2 cup | 1/4 cup + 1 tray |
| 10 lbs | 3/4 cup | 1/2 cup + 1 tray |
| 15 lbs | 1 cup | 3/4 cup + 1 tray |
| 20 lbs | 1 1/3 cup | 1 cup + 1 tray |
| 25 lbs | 1 2/3 cup | 1 1/4 cup + 1 tray |
| 30 lbs | 1 3/4 cup | 1 1/2 cup + 1 tray |
Cup = 8 oz. measuring cup. Tray = 3.5 oz.
An individual dog’s requirements may differ from this guide. Puppies can be fed up to 2 times the highest amount listed in their target adult weight category. Pregnant dogs and nursing dogs can be fed up to 3 times the amount listed.
